The particle size analysis market in Singapore is set to grow as industries require accurate particle characterization for research, quality control, and process optimization. Particle size analyzers play a vital role in various sectors, including pharmaceuticals, chemicals, and materials science. The market`s expansion is attributed to the need for precise particle size data to meet regulatory and quality standards.
The Singapore particle size analysis market experiences growth driven by factors such as the expansion of research and quality control activities, the need for accurate particle size measurement, and technological advancements in particle characterization techniques. Particle size analysis plays a crucial role in various industries, including pharmaceuticals, chemicals, and materials. Growth drivers encompass the demand for nanoparticle analysis, the use of particle size analysis in drug formulation, and the adoption of laser diffraction and dynamic light scattering methods. As industries prioritize product quality and material characterization, the particle size analysis market is poised for growth to support research and manufacturing requirements.
The Singapore particle size analysis market could face challenges associated with diverse sample types and particle characteristics. Particle size analyzers must accurately measure particles of varying sizes, shapes, and materials. Manufacturers must develop versatile instruments and software solutions to meet the demands of research and industry applications.

In the Singapore particle size analysis market, key players such as Malvern Panalytical Ltd. (a subsidiary of Spectris plc), Beckman Coulter Life Sciences (a Danaher Corporation business), and HORIBA, Ltd. offer particle size analyzers and characterization instruments used in research, pharmaceuticals, and industrial applications. Their precision and particle analysis expertise contribute to their market leadership.
